Excellence in primary school: the sons and daughters of the commune of Tiébélé encourage the actors

Pô, The secretary general of the Nahouri province, Sanfiénalé joseph Sirima chaired on October 12, 2023 in Tiébélé, a merit award ceremony for the best students, teachers and education stakeholders of the Municipality of Tiébélé, initiative of Esaïe Tagnabou, son of the said commune, we noted.

It is under the theme “ recognition of merit: a springboard for quality education in the service of the peace effort” that excellence in primary school was celebrated and for the third consecutive time in the commune of Tiébélé this October 12, 2023.

The initiative is from Isaïe Tagnabou, customs declarant and son of the commune of Tiébélé. For the inspector, head of the basic education district of Tiébélé Sibi Albert Yaméogo, this day is of capital importance in the sense that it allows the educational community to take stock of the educational activities carried out in schools.

It is also an opportunity to establish healthy emulation between students on the one hand, and between teachers on the other. He indicated that the municipality of Tiébélé presented for this session, 1503 candidates all options combined for 1313 admitted, ie a rate of 88.37% compared to 80.02% in 2022.

He finished by showing his gratitude and that of all the teachers to the sons and daughters of Tiébélé and in particular Esaïe Tagnabou, promoter of this activity whose courage and self-sacrifice made it possible to organize this edition. For this third 2023 edition, the best teacher of the CEB is Ms. Ouélé/Yaméogo Geneviève from the Doulnia Kassora school with 63 admitted out of 63, ie a 100% rate and the best teacher of the CEB is Iboté Youl of the Tiébélé school B with 68 admitted out of 68, a rate of 100%.

The best girl from CEB is Ilboudo A. Graciela from Tiébélé A school with 151 points and the best boy is Bakoeboung David Batiam from Tiébélé B school with 150 points.

Teachers and students ranked 2nd, 3rd , 4th , 5th were also rewarded . All these best received school kits, bicycles and computers. The two best teachers, Youl Iboté and Ouélé/Yaméogo Geneviève respectively received a motorcycle.

The prefect, president of the special delegation of Tiébélé and the godfather Samuel Tahoura, customs declarant and son of Tiébélé congratulated the teachers and all the actors who spared no effort despite the obstacles to obtain these satisfactory results and placed the CEB, best among the five CEBs in the province.

They invited people to think about internally displaced populations and to cultivate living together. Prayers and blessings were addressed to the fighting forces engaged in the theaters of operations. The sponsor is committed to supporting the next edition.
